The Devil Dogs were a cornerstone of the late 80s and early 90s New York garage punk scene. Formed from the ashes of the Rat Bastards in 1989, the trio consisting of Andy Gortler, Steve Baise, and Paul Corio (later Joe Vincent) specialized in a high-velocity blend of 60s garage rock, 70s punk, and 50s rockabilly.
Their sound is characterized by 'red-lined' production values, heavy distortion, and a relentless 4/4 tempo that rarely dips below a sprint. Culturally, they bridged the gap between the original garage revival of the 80s and the more aggressive 'scandi-rock' and garage-punk explosion of the mid-90s, evidenced by Steve Baise's later collaboration with members of Turbonegro in The Vikings. Critical consensus views them as one of the most consistent 'pure' rock and roll bands of their era, eschewing the grunge trends of the time in favor of a timeless, rowdy aesthetic. Their discography, particularly '30 Sizzling Slabs!' , remains a holy grail for crate-diggers of the Crypt Records and Sympathy for the Record Industry school of punk.
